Old Hollywood glamour refers to the elegant, sophisticated aesthetic and cultural ideal associated with the major film stars, fashion, and style of Hollywood during the 1930s to 1950s. It embodies timeless beauty, polished presentation, and a sense of star-driven mystique that has influenced fashion and entertainment for decades.

Key Features

  • Elegant evening gowns and tailored suits
  • Signature hairstyles like soft waves and updos
  • Iconic makeup styles emphasizing bold lips and defined eyes
  • Luxurious accessories such as diamond jewelry and fur stoles
  • Charming, charismatic film stars like Monroe, Kelly, and Cary Grant
  • Sophisticated cinematography style with dramatic lighting
